Leslie Francis Flintoff (5 October 1930 – 7 February 2019) was an Australian rules footballer who played with Richmond in the Victorian Football League (VFL).

In 1954, Flintoff was captain-coach of Ganmain that lost the South West Football League (New South Wales) grand final to Ariah Park Mirrool.

He was the father of Olympic hurdler Debbie Flintoff-King.

In 1987 he was an unsuccessful candidate on the National Party's Victorian Senate ticket.
